Treatment Coordinator responsibilities may include any of the following:
-Warmly greeting all patients on phone calls or upon arrival to your desk
-Communicating expectations and treatment options with parents
-Collecting financial agreements and patient balances
-Inputting and updating patients electronic dental records
-Scheduling appointments and monitoring the office’s schedule
-Verifying patient insurance benefits
-Operating with a professional and courteous tone at all times
-Maintaining a consistently clean and tidy appearance of visible spaces in the office
